Job Details

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• 10 years of experience in ASIC physical design and methodologies in advanced process nodes.
  • Experience driving place and route on designs using industry standard EDA CAD tools (including command execution, debugging, and custom technique development via Tcl or GUI).

Preferred qualifications:

  • Master's deg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, a related technical field, or equivalent practical experience
  • Experience in the complete physical signoff stack, including timing, PDV, EMIR, package concerns, and power.
  • Experience with custom physical design, which may include custom datapath design, standard cell design, SRAM/RF design, and “relative placement” design.
  • Experience measuring and optimizing overall design power.
  • Familiarity with front-end design and experience leading “PD-aware” design changes to improve PPA or re-use.

As a Custom Datapath Physical Design Engineer on the Chip Implementation team, you will work on the implementation of ASICs in advanced technology nodes. You will use your expertise in custom design and custom design tools to improve the efficiency of the next generation of our chips, unlocking design efficiency that is not attainable with traditional approaches. You will work closely with front-end designers and back-end designers to integrate your ideas into our flows and designs.

Responsibilities

  • Work closely with front-end and back-end design teams to develop fully-custom or semi-custom datapath-based approaches to silicon design to maximize PPA.
  • Integrate these flows with the greater PD flows while minimizing integration challenges.
  • Measure and quantify costs and benefits of this approach for different designs and make clear ROI-based recommendations to the project.
  • Work closely with RTL designers and inform design decisions to optimize PPA and enable effective datapath-based design, with a particular focus on power optimization.
